Output 4fca2456d4e135cfddc1741fb2f1f0d869bb153b98abffe14800d8f60f1b4bff:3

value
407425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687dfac1d156fcaafdc1ded5ef869be4490a1f87 OP_EQUAL
address
3BDX7hpafaSDwvdQ9UuThLHWD91CgM6u5t
transaction
4fca2456d4e135cfddc1741fb2f1f0d869bb153b98abffe14800d8f60f1b4bff
spent
true